Manual of Medical Nutrition Therapy
The Louisiana Dietetic Association's Manual of Medical Nutrition Therapy was developed as a guide for dietitians and foodservice personnel working in hospitals and long term care facilities.

It also serves as a guide to physicians in prescribing appropriate nutrition interventions in these institutions.

The purpose of the LDA Manual of Medical Nutrition Therapy is to provide practical information on routine diets and their modifications for a variety of nutritional needs.

Dietetic technicians, registered work independently or in teams with registered dietitians in a variety of employment settings, including health care, business and industry, public health, foodservice, and research.

Many work environments require that an individual be credentialed as a DTR.

DTRs work in:

  • Hospitals, HMOs, clinics, nursing homes, retirement centers, hospices, home health care programs, and research facilities, helping to treat and prevent disease and administering medical nutrition therapy as an important part of health care teams.
  • Schools, day-care centers, correctional facilities, restaurants, health care facilities, corporations, and hospitals, managing employees, purchasing, and food preparation, and preparing budgets within foodservice operations.
  • WIC programs, public health agencies, Meals on Wheels, and community health programs, developing and teaching nutrition classes for the public.
  • Health clubs, weight management clinics, and community wellness centers, helping to educate clients about the connection between food, fitness, and health.
  • Food companies, contract food management companies, or food vending and distributing operations, developing menus, overseeing foodservice sanitation and food safety, and preparing food labeling information and nutrient analysis. overseeing everything from food purchasing and preparation to managing staff.
